python中库和模块有什么区别

670
2024/1/14 13:42:33
栏目: 编程语言
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在Python中,库(library)是指一组相关的模块的集合,而模块(module)是指一个包含了变量、函数和类等代码的文件。

具体来说,区别如下:

  1. 模块是一个包含了代码的文件,可以通过import语句导入使用,而库是由多个相关的模块组合而成的。
  2. 模块是一个单独的代码单元,可以包含变量、函数、类等定义,而库是一个更大的代码集合,可能包含多个模块,每个模块都有特定的功能。
  3. 模块通常是一个独立的文件,以.py作为扩展名,而库可以由多个模块组成,可以是一个文件夹或一个压缩文件。
  4. 模块和库都可以被其他代码导入和使用,但库更大更全面,提供了更多的功能和工具。

总之,库是由多个相关的模块组成的代码集合,模块是一个独立的代码单元。库可以提供更全面和复杂的功能,而模块更加灵活,可以被单独使用。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: python元组怎么添加元素